ARGO-YBJ ia a detector optimized to study small size air showers. It consists of a layer of Resistive Plate counters (RPCs) covering an area of about 6500 m^2 and will be located in the Yangbajing Laboratory (Tibet, China) at 4300 m above the sea level. ARGO-YBJ will be devoted to a wide range of fundamental issues in cosmic rays and astroparticle physics, including in particular gamma-ray astronomy and gamma-ray bursts physics in the range 10 GeV-500 TeV. The sensitivity of ARGO-YBJ to detect high energy GRBs is presented.
